Generali Deutschland Pensor Pensionsfonds

AMB Generali Pensionsfonds was merged into PENSOR Pensionsfonds AG with effect from January 1, 2009. The merged company now has the name of Generali Deutschland Pensor Pensionsfonds AG. With this merger, Generali Deutschland consolidates the comprehensive competency of the two units in corporate pension business in one company. Pension funds are legally independent establishments offering old-age provision schemes to employers against payment of a premium. The investment regulations applied to pension funds are generally more liberal than those applicable to life insurance companies. Pension funds allow employees to participate to a large extent in the return opportunities of capital markets.

Especially with regard to the outsourcing of direct pension obligations to external providers, pension funds have a unique scope of possibilities, which are accompanied by tax breaks based on the special rules applicable to these funds.

The products and benefits offered by Generali Deutschland Pensor Pensionsfonds AG range from guaranteed pension plans in the form of insurance to pensions plans having little impact on liquidity and oriented at capital markets.
